Jump to:
Italian Minestrone Vegetable Soup Recipe
Italian Minestrone Vegetable Soup stands as one of Italy’s most beloved comfort foods. This hearty, vegetable-packed soup brings together fresh produce, beans, and pasta in a rich tomato broth. Perfect for any season, this traditional recipe delivers authentic Italian flavors that warm your soul.
Why You'll Love This Recipe
- Budget-friendly recipe using simple pantry staples and fresh vegetables you probably already have
- Completely customizable – swap vegetables based on what’s in season or your preferences
- Makes excellent leftovers that taste even better the next day as flavors develop
- Packed with fiber, vitamins, and plant-based protein for a nutritious meal
- Ready in just 45 minutes from start to finish with minimal prep work
Why This Italian Minestrone Vegetable Soup Recipe Works
The secret lies in building layers of flavor. Starting with olive oil and aromatic vegetables creates a solid foundation. The combination of fresh and canned ingredients ensures convenience without sacrificing taste.
Using both white beans and kidney beans adds protein and different textures. The pasta cooks directly in the soup, absorbing all those delicious flavors while releasing starch that naturally thickens the broth.
Traditional Italian herbs like oregano and thyme complement the vegetables perfectly. Bay leaves add subtle depth that elevates this from ordinary vegetable soup to authentic minestrone.
What You’ll Need for Italian Minestrone Vegetable Soup
Ingredients
- 2 tablespoons extra-virgin olive oil
- 1 medium yellow onion, diced
- 2 medium carrots, chopped
- 2 celery ribs, thinly sliced
- 1 teaspoon sea salt, plus more to taste
- Freshly ground black pepper
- 3 garlic cloves, grated
- 1 (28-ounce) can diced tomatoes
- 1½ cups cooked white beans or kidney beans, drained and rinsed
- 1 cup chopped green beans
- 4 cups vegetable broth
- 2 bay leaves
- 1 teaspoon dried oregano
- 1 teaspoon dried thyme
- ¾ cup small pasta (elbows, shells, or orecchiette)
- ½ cup chopped fresh parsley
- Red pepper flakes
- Grated Parmesan cheese (optional)
Tools
- Large pot or Dutch oven (at least 6-quart capacity)
- Sharp knife for chopping vegetables
- Cutting board
- Can opener
- Wooden spoon for stirring
- Ladle for serving
- Measuring cups and spoons
How to Make Italian Minestrone Vegetable Soup
Step 1: | Heat the oil in a large pot over medium heat. Add the onion, carrots, celery, salt, and several grinds of black pepper. Cook, stirring occasionally, for 8 minutes until vegetables begin to soften. |
Step 2: | Add the garlic, tomatoes, beans, green beans, broth, bay leaves, oregano, and thyme. Cover and simmer for 20 minutes. |
Step 3: | Stir in the pasta and cook, uncovered, for 10 more minutes until the pasta is cooked through. |
Step 4: | Season to taste and serve with parsley, red pepper flakes, and parmesan if desired. |
Chef's Helpful Tips
- Cut all vegetables into similar sizes for even cooking – aim for bite-sized pieces about ½ inch
- Don’t skip the sautéing step – it develops deeper flavors than just dumping everything in
- Use small pasta shapes that fit on a spoon – ditalini or small shells work perfectly
- Save Parmesan rinds and add them while simmering for extra umami flavor
- Make it heartier by adding zucchini, spinach, or cabbage in the last 10 minutes
Serving and Storage Tips for Italian Minestrone Vegetable Soup
Serving Tips
Serve this minestrone piping hot with crusty Italian bread or garlic toast. A drizzle of good olive oil on top adds richness. Fresh basil leaves make a beautiful garnish alongside the parsley.
For a complete meal, pair with a simple green salad dressed with lemon vinaigrette. Some people enjoy adding a dollop of pesto for extra flavor. Consider serving in warmed bowls to keep the soup hot longer.
This recipe serves 4 generous portions as a main course. You can easily double it for larger gatherings or meal prep.
Mistakes to Avoid while making Italian Minestrone Vegetable Soup
Overcooking the pasta ranks as the most common error. Add it only in the final 10 minutes to prevent mushiness. If making ahead, cook pasta separately and add when reheating.
Using too much salt early on causes problems since the broth reduces. Season gradually and taste frequently. Remember that Parmesan adds saltiness too.
Skipping the vegetable sauté step results in flat flavors. Those 8 minutes of cooking develop essential caramelization. Don’t rush this crucial foundation.
You Must Know
- Minestrone tastes even better the next day – make a double batch for easy weeknight dinners
- Freeze portions without pasta for up to 3 months – add fresh pasta when reheating
- Switch beans based on preference – cannellini, chickpeas, or black-eyed peas all work
- For gluten-free version, use rice, quinoa, or gluten-free pasta alternatives
Suggestions for Italian Minestrone Vegetable Soup
Transform this basic recipe with seasonal vegetables. Summer calls for zucchini, yellow squash, and fresh tomatoes. Winter versions benefit from butternut squash, kale, or Swiss chard.
Try different bean combinations for variety. A mix of cannellini and cranberry beans looks beautiful. Adding a can of chickpeas increases the protein content significantly.
For heartier versions, stir in cooked Italian sausage or diced pancetta. Vegetarians might enjoy adding extra mushrooms for meaty texture. Fresh herbs like rosemary or sage create interesting flavor profiles.
Check out Jamie’s Minestrone Soup Recipe for another classic version. The Serious Eats minestrone guide offers excellent technique tips.
FAQs:
Yes! Sauté the vegetables first, then add everything except pasta to your slow cooker. Cook on low for 6-8 hours or high for 3-4 hours. Add pasta in the last 30 minutes.
Small shapes work best – ditalini, small shells, elbow macaroni, or orzo. They fit nicely on a spoon and cook evenly. Avoid long pasta like spaghetti.
Add more broth as needed when reheating. The pasta and beans absorb liquid as they sit. Start with less pasta if you prefer a brothier soup.
Absolutely! Freeze without pasta for best results. The soup keeps for up to 3 months. Thaw overnight in the refrigerator and add fresh pasta when reheating.
Almost any vegetable works! Try spinach, kale, potatoes, peas, corn, bell peppers, or mushrooms. Use what’s fresh and seasonal for best flavor.
Conclusion
This Italian Minestrone Vegetable Soup recipe delivers restaurant-quality results at home. With simple ingredients and straightforward techniques, you’ll create a satisfying meal that nourishes body and soul.
Whether feeding a crowd or meal prepping for the week, this versatile soup adapts to your needs. Try it tonight and discover why minestrone remains a beloved classic across generations.
For more comforting recipes, explore our Ultimate Chicken Casserole or try the 10-Minute Creamy Garlic Shrimp Pasta. Your family will thank you!
More Easy Dinner Recipes:
- Buffalo Chicken Bombs Recipe – Easy Crispy Game Day Appetizer
- Ranch Glazed Chicken Thighs – Easy 30-Minute Recipe
- Teriyaki Beef Broccoli Stir-Fry: Easy 30-Minute Recipe
- No-Bake Reeses Peanut Butter Ball
Recommended
📖 Recipe Card

Italian Minestrone Vegetable Soup Recipe
- Total Time: 45 minutes
- Yield: 4 servings 1x
Description
This hearty Italian minestrone soup combines fresh vegetables, beans, and pasta in a rich tomato broth. Ready in 45 minutes, it’s a budget-friendly comfort food perfect for any season.
Ingredients
- 2 tablespoons extra-virgin olive oil
- 1 medium yellow onion, diced
- 2 medium carrots, chopped
- 2 celery ribs, thinly sliced
- 1 teaspoon sea salt, plus more to taste
- Freshly ground black pepper
- 3 garlic cloves, grated
- 1 (28-ounce) can diced tomatoes
- 1½ cups cooked white beans or kidney beans, drained and rinsed
- 1 cup chopped green beans
- 4 cups vegetable broth
- 2 bay leaves
- 1 teaspoon dried oregano
- 1 teaspoon dried thyme
- ¾ cup small pasta (elbows, shells, or orecchiette)
- ½ cup chopped fresh parsley
- Red pepper flakes
- Grated Parmesan cheese (optional)
Instructions
- Heat the oil in a large pot over medium heat. Add the onion, carrots, celery, salt, and several grinds of black pepper. Cook, stirring occasionally, for 8 minutes until vegetables begin to soften.
- Add the garlic, tomatoes, beans, green beans, broth, bay leaves, oregano, and thyme. Cover and simmer for 20 minutes.
- Stir in the pasta and cook, uncovered, for 10 more minutes until the pasta is cooked through.
- Season to taste and serve with parsley, red pepper flakes, and parmesan if desired.
Notes
- Cut all vegetables into similar sizes for even cooking – aim for bite-sized pieces about ½ inch
- Don’t skip the sautéing step – it develops deeper flavors
- Use small pasta shapes that fit on a spoon
- Save Parmesan rinds and add them while simmering for extra umami flavor
- Make it heartier by adding zucchini, spinach, or cabbage in the last 10 minutes
- Prep Time: 15 minutes
- Cook Time: 30 minutes
- Category: Soup
- Method: Stovetop
- Cuisine: Italian
Nutrition
- Serving Size: 1 bowl (about 2 cups)
- Calories: 285
- Sugar: 8g
- Sodium: 680mg
- Fat: 8g
- Saturated Fat: 1.5g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 42g
- Fiber: 9g
- Protein: 12g
- Cholesterol: 0mg
Keywords: minestrone soup recipe, vegetable soup Italian style, hearty bean soup, traditional minestrone, Italian comfort food, vegetarian soup recipe, healthy vegetable soup, easy minestrone recipe